Cincinnati Crescents

The Cincinnati Crescents were an All-Star barnstorming baseball team that played in the mid-1940s. The team later became the Seattle Steelheads. The team was managed by W. S. Welch.

Players on the roster included Luke Easter, Johnny Markham, Al Saylor, Willie D. Smith, Jim Ford, John Hundley, Joe Spencer, Greene Farmer, John Smith, Ulysses Redd, Percy Howard, George Alexander, Joe Brooks, Lefty Napoleon, Fred Thomas, W.C. Duffy, Frank "Groundhog" Thompson, Everert Marcell, and Joe Wiley.
